Metis Integrates Chainlink’s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) as the Network’s Canonical Cross-Chain Infrastructure

Metis, a permissionless Ethereum Layer 2 blockchain, has announced the integration of Chainlink’s Cross-Chain Interoperability Protocol (CCIP) on its mainnet. This marks a significant step towards enabling seamless cross-chain communication and asset transfer between Metis and other Layer 1 and Layer 2 blockchains.

In its announcement, Metis highlighted the initial integration of CCIP as a bridge between Metis and the Ethereum Layer 1 blockchain. However, the network’s developers are planning to rapidly expand these connections to other blockchains in the near future. Through CCIP, Metis users will be able to bridge their assets and send messages securely to and from Ethereum.

This integration follows a series of similar announcements throughout the past month, which saw Polkadot’s Astar Network, tokenization platform Zoniqx, decentralized exchange Morphex and Web3 gaming studio DRIFT Labs also revealing their use of the industry-leading bridging solution.

Metis selected Chainlink due to its proven Level-5 cross-chain security, which has been used to anchor over $12 trillion in transaction volume to date. Additionally, other Chainlink defense-in-depth features, like the Risk Management Network, will enable Metis to build solutions that can attract more liquidity and allow users to tokenize their assets.

Meanwhile, Chainlink Labs expressed its enthusiasm for the partnership, which is expected to introduce new use cases and benefits to the Metis ecosystem.

“As a Layer 2 focused on scalability, cross-chain interoperability is crucial for Metis to unlock the full potential of its network,” said Johann Eid, Chief Business Officer, Chainlink Labs.

“CCIP will unlock a whole host of cross-chain use cases for the Metis ecosystem, transforming DeFi, DAOs, and more. We’re excited to see Chainlink CCIP live on Metis as its canonical cross-chain infrastructure.”

Chainlink CCIP has rapidly become one of Chainlink’s biggest features, now available on dozens of blockchains and in hundreds of applications, highlighting the vast market need for interoperability solutions. As a result, the days of blockchain tribalism are being gradually phased out, with more users now able to tap into multiple blockchains for maximum gains.

Chainlink’s native token, LINK, currently trades at $10.6, up 3% in the past 24 hours, with a market capitalization of $6.43 billion.
